International Congress

ISCVDP is pleased to announce the 29th Annual International Congress on Cardiovascular Disease Prevention. Japan May 30th to June 7th (Brochure Coming Soon). Our Conference will be hosted by our World-Renowned Faculty who will be presenting up-to-date innovation, research, oral presentations, and recent advancements in Cardiovascular Disease.
